The VP of OD is responsible for partnering with the HRBP’s, HR Center of Excellence Leaders and Business Leaders to identify, prioritize, and create culturally and organizationally appropriate solutions to address organizational effectiveness issues, lead efforts to create company wide core competencies and consistent approaches to performance management, develop best practices that will reward and sustain positive behaviors and outcomes, enhance employee engagement and reinforce and support company values, creating a strong organizational culture that supports a sustainable competitive advantage.

  • Partner with HC leadership on  the strategy, analysis, design and tactical deployment of  the firm’s talent management process, organizational effectiveness strategies, and retention programs.
  • Lead the design and deployment of the firm’s annual employee engagement survey process; support the creation and deployment of impactful action plans that enhance engagement across the firm.
  • Work closely with Human Resource Partners to evolve the firm’s performance management process, including defining and communicating the company’s title and promotion structure.
  • Lead the continual enhancement and deployment of the firm’s career development strategy, process, tools and resources.
  • Lead and participate in special and cross-functional project teams and assignments as necessary.
  • Lead facilitation, training, team building and intervention upon request  (including being a resource for deploying large scale human capital initiatives).
  • Stay apprised of the latest research and tools focused on improving productivity, retention and employee engagement, and integrate that information into recommended solutions for the firm 

  • Minimum Education Required:  Bachelor’s Degree (minimum)  Proficient in Strategic OD practices such as Diagnosis and Discovery, Design and Delivery of Interventions, Knowledge of OD methods and models, Change Mgmt, Performance Mgmt, Teaming Effectiveness models and skills, Business Partnering, and Project Management.  Experience in the financial services industry preferred.
  • Minimum Experience Required: (including years of experience) 8-10 years  years professional level experience in Human Capital with a minimum of 5 years in an OD  role.
